About Lucille Clerc
Lucille Clerc is a French illustrator, based in London. She specialises in making hand drawings, developed into screen printing in her personal work, to create large-scale compositions, architectural portraits of her favourite places and explore their past and present lives. Her favourite themes are the city and Nature and their sometimes symbiotic / sometimes antagonistic relationships.
Lucille always had a thing for Kew Gardens since her first encounter with the Great Pagoda when she was 4. She’s been a member of Kew Gardens when she first moved to London and the gardens have been a source of inspiration in her screen prints since then.
